About Sanna Majaneva
Sanna Majaneva is a scholar working on Oceanography, Paleontology and Environmental Chemistry, having authored 36 papers that have together received 441 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Marine Invertebrate Physiology and Ecology (13 papers), Marine and coastal ecosystems (10 papers), Marine and environmental studies (9 papers), Marine Ecology and Invasive Species (8 papers), Methane Hydrates and Related Phenomena (8 papers), Marine Biology and Ecology Research (7 papers), Arctic and Antarctic ice dynamics (5 papers) and Environmental DNA in Biodiversity Studies (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Paleontology (99 citations), Oceanography (151 citations) and Ecology (224 citations). Sanna Majaneva has collaborated with scholars based in Norway, Sweden and Finland. Frequent co-authors include Tomas Roslin, Jørgen Berge, Markus Majaneva, Finlo Cottier, Geir Johnsen, Nicole Aberle, Lene Friis Møller, Samuel Hylander, Janne E. Søreide and Lena Granhag.
